Project: Multi-purpose community hub
Connections2energy is delighted to be facilitating multi-utility connections and diversions for a youth club refurbishment in Hastings. The scheme is intended to increase the capacity of the building and improve its appearance and accessibility. The new extensions will include a new covered entrance space, a new cafe and seating area and a sports hall.
The works have begun with utility diversions taking place. Many sites contain essential underground utility networks. If construction works interfere with these networks, diversions must be completed. While diversions can facilitate projects otherwise obstructed by utilities, they require significant coordination and work programming. Following this, new electric connections will be completed to power the refurbished building.
